Sidari and Canal d'Amour make up a small resort with many bars, restaurants and shops. There are a few empty properties about, probably due to the state of the Greek economy, but there is something for most types of traveller here. The main strip in Sidari is full of bars, clubs and restaurants, while the outskirts have many more traditional tavernas. The buses to Corfu Town and to Roda, Acharavi and Kassiopi are cheap but modern and comfortable, though if you use them make sure you are fully acquainted with the timetable because there may be a long wait if you miss one.
The beaches are great for all ages and tend to be gently sloped.
The accomodation is mainly basic but clean with good service so it makes a great base for exploring, especially as the North end of the island seems to have the most dramatic scenery.

Sidari is very English. Every other building is a bar or restaurant, serving both Greek and English dishes. Plenty of entertainment. Gift shops are poor. Items for sale are cheap and tacky. Reminded me a lot like Blackpool!
Some of the pavements have broken slabs with sharp edges. My daughter stumbled on one and cut her leg. The sewers sometimes emit foul odours.
The beach was raked every day to remove rubbish and seaweed. Lovely sand, plenty of loungers and umbrellas. The sea slopes very gently, and you have to walk quite a distance if you like to swim! Every bar has a beach terrace which is very convenient!
We visited slightly out of season and it was nice, but I imagine it gets very busy and crowded during the main summer months. I would recommend staying in Sidari.

Sidari has something for everyone. You can choose from a quiet taverna to a night club, and everything in between. There are at least half a dozen places that have live entertainment on every night, some of them are suprisingly good. There is no shortage of restaurants and bars and the ones we went in were reasonably priced.

Sidari has little to offer other than tribute acts. Freddie Mecury, Rod Stewart, Robbie Williams and Lady Gaga are everywhere until 12ish. After that there are two or three clubs for older teenagers. Sidari has nothing to offer younger children.
There only two or three restaurants worth a second visit, The Family, a traditional greek taverna which does the best sorfrito in Sidari, and Pizza Romana, behind the Church, where the pizzas are all made to order in the wood burner.
The beaches are OK, and all the usual watersports are on offer, but at quite a high price.
The tourist offices all offer the same trips, at various prices - ask around to get the best deal.
You can't visit Corfu without experiencing a boat trip or two.
The East Coast Cruise is not to be missed, you will see lots of lovely beaches, have a swim off the back of the boat and the crew even prepare a bbq with wine on board. However, don't confuse this trip with the similar sounding "Paleokastritsa Beach BBQ". This is a very short (20min) cruise to a wasp infested beach with no shade, where the boat leaves you for 3 and a half hours. You have no hope of enjoying the food as the wasps really are everwhere. Having said that, the sea here is crystal clear, but not suitable for kids, as it's very stony, and gets very deep very suddenly.

If your idea of Greece is Blackpool with sunshine and feta then Sidari will suit you. It is a long way to travel to find a Red Lion pub and a Build Your Own Butty Bar! You will never be short of a full english breakfast or have to miss your favourite soap or footy match but is that why you are in Corfu? Be prepared to hire a car, bike or walk a few miles in any direction to find authentic Corfu (it is there). Sidari is well stocked with bars, tavernas and shops but be picky and bring earplugs if you want a quiet drink. Such a shame that a beautiful spot has catered for the lowest common denominator. Good beaches and activities but I reiterate this is not the best of Corfu
